Slaven Bilic confirms Diafra Sakho injury

Diafra Sakho's absence is down to a knee injury and not because of a dispute with the club, according to West Ham United manager Slaven Bilic.

West Ham United manager Slaven Bilic has revealed that Diafra Sakho will be sidelined for "one week" with a knee injury.

The striker's unexpected absence from the 3-3 draw with Arsenal at the weekend resulted in speculation that there had been a fallout between player and manager.

However, Bilic has poured cold water on the rumours, insisting that Sakho is not fit.

"The situation with Diafra is very simple. He reported an injury after training on Friday," Bilic told reporters.

"He was not in the squad. Yesterday he had a scan, which showed a little bit of a problem and he will be out for one week."

As a result, the 26-year-old will miss tomorrow's FA Cup clash against Manchester United at Upton Park.
